<p>The invention relates to the building industry, in particular to the production of parts which are usable in the construction of buildings and structures, including bricks, blocks, lintels for window spans and door openings, etc. A building material is proposed that is produced by mixing a mixture of caustic magnesite and expanded vermiculite having a bulk density of 90 to 250 kg/m3 with an effective amount of an aqueous magnesium chloride solution having a density of 1120-1290 kg/m3, wherein the amount of expanded vermiculite is 38.4-217 kg per 1 m3, the amount of caustic magnesite is 128-217 kg per 1 m3 and the volumetric ratio of caustic magnesite and expanded vermiculite is 1:3-1:5. The technical result is an expansion of the range of materials for load-bearing building constructions, which materials surpass known materials on the basis of a magnesian binder with fillers, in combination with characteristics such as specific mass, strength, heat conductivity, sound insulation and a semi-absorption cross section for gamma and X-ray radiation.</p> |
